A worldwide commerce conflict curler coaster was not sufficient to distract Donald Trump from fulfilling one among his longtime priorities Wednesday: altering the federal definition of “showerhead”, a transfer the White Home stated would “finish the Obama-Biden conflict on water stress”.
Trump has complained for years about insufficient water stress in American showers, sinks and bathrooms, and has blamed federal water-conservation requirements for the issue.
“In my case, I prefer to take a pleasant bathe to handle my stunning hair,” Trump stated as he signed the manager order, which the White Home stated would apply to a number of family home equipment, together with bathrooms and sinks. “I’ve to face beneath the bathe for quarter-hour till it will get moist. It comes out drip, drip, drip. It’s ridiculous.”
“By restoring bathe freedom, President Trump is following by way of on his dedication to dismantle pointless rules and put People first,” the White Home stated in an announcement on the manager order.
Some equipment consultants have discovered Trump’s continued concentrate on American water stress notable.
“It was very placing that the White Home memo included bathrooms and bathe heads as a presidential precedence. It actually was one thing,” Andrew deLaski, govt director on the Equipment Requirements Consciousness Undertaking, instructed the Guardian in January. “However I feel Donald Trump’s issues are considerably old-fashioned, to inform you the reality.”
Trump’s feedback on Wednesday echoed remarks he has made many occasions earlier than. He claimed in 2019 that “persons are flushing bathrooms 10 occasions, 15 occasions, versus as soon as” on account of inadequate water stress. “If you go into these new properties with showers, the water drips down slowly, slowly,” he stated in 2023.
Throughout his first time period as president, Trump rolled again stricter energy-efficiency requirements for gentle bulbs, once more citing client alternative as the rationale for the change. On the time, Xavier Becerra, then legal professional normal of California, known as it “one other dim-witted transfer that may waste power on the expense of our individuals and planet”. The primary Trump White Home additionally created loopholes for much less environment friendly home equipment corresponding to dishwashers and showers, strikes that have been later reversed by Joe Biden.
“Biden undid this progress and the bathe wars continued,” the White Home stated on Wednesday, claiming that Trump’s new govt order would “make America’s showers nice once more”.
